Unless GoG was thorough, the Limited Edition needs its own special patching procedure(check the MM6.EXE version to confirm if it's version 1.0 or 1.2). See my site at DaveO's Looting Lore and Sacred Underworld Single Player site for the 1.1 to 1.2 upgrades(if you want them) and please follow the recommended patching. I checked the Mok's links, and they're broken. Find them thru the TELP M&M boards.

P.S. - I already have the Limited Edition with the Dragon holograph, and the extras which was only $20. I'm not sure what is included to run the older games, so I'll add the DOSBox site link DOSBox, an x86 emulator with DOS

I'd use versions 0.65 to 0.72. I've heard of issues with the latest DOSBox release.

Edit - I almost forgot that version 1.2 of MM6 introduces the door bugs for two separate dungeons. Just search for Mok's patch on the TELP Taverns and you should be ok.

Ok, I got confirmation that the GoG version is 1.2, but it still may need the Mok patch to truly fix. Version 1.2 of MM6 introduces door bugs in the dungeons of Castle Kriegspire and one other place.

The lack of annotation was something of a negative for me in M&M VI, given the large number of nonfunctional buildings that had been added. NWC realized this later, as you know, and changed that in M&M VII. (Ironically, the team hired as their replacements for M&M IX made the exact same mistake.)
